Please what are some of the causes for the American revolution?​
monitta

Answer:

These are some of the reasons for why the American Revolution exists Hope  this gives you some ideas :)) !!

Explanation:

The Stamp Act (March 1765)

The Townshend Acts (June-July 1767)

The Boston Massacre (March 1770)

The Boston Tea Party (December 1773)

The Coercive Acts (March-June 1774)

Lexington and Concord (April 1775)

What is the importance of Fort Mose
Leya [2.2K]
Established in 1738, Fort Mose was the first free black settlement in what is now the United States. Located just north of St. Augustine, Florida, Fort Mose played an important role in the development of colonial North America.
